(b)Traffic pattern MotionCast:On the Capacity and Delay Tradeoffs 9MotionCast: On the Capacity and Delay Tradeoffs 9 Network Model and Definition – II/III ❑ Traffic Pattern: Number all the nodes from 1 to , we assume each node is a source node associated with randomly and independently chosen destination nodes over all the other nodes in the network. The relationships do not change as nodes move around. Then, the sources will communicate data to their destinations respectively through a common wireless channel. A cell partitioned MANET model with c cells and n mobile nodes under multicast traffic pattern
